How You'll Make an Impact

As part of the Group HR team, you'll play a key role in delivering high-impact HR initiatives at the enterprise level. You'll be exposed to global transformation work, gain hands-on experience with HR systems, analytics, and total rewards, and work alongside experienced HR and business leaders.


Responsibilities Include:

  • Develop and implement a unified, enterprise-wide HR operating model aligned with transformation strategy
  • Lead the end-to-end implementation of a global HRIS, ensuring integration, scalability, and user experience
  • Establish common KPIs and workforce metrics across business units
  • Leverage insights and frameworks from a global consulting project to drive data-led decision-making
  • Build and support a centre of excellence in HR analytics
  • Design and deliver a compelling total rewards strategy, including salary structures and benefits
  • Oversee executive compensation governance in collaboration with senior leadership
  • Ensure compliance across all 12 markets with compensation, tax, and benefits regulations
  • Benchmark global and local reward practices for competitiveness and cost efficiency
  • Lead cyclical processes such as salary reviews, bonus calculations, and benefits planning
